What is a Visa?

A visa is an official document that allows you to enter, stay, or leave a country for a specified period. It is typically stamped or attached to your passport and can come in various forms, including tourist, business, student, and work visas.

Types of Visas

  • Tourist Visa: For leisure travel and tourism.
  • Business Visa: For attending business meetings or conferences.
  • Student Visa: For studying in a foreign country.
  • Work Visa: For employment purposes.
  • Transit Visa: For passing through a country to reach another destination.

Factors Influencing Visa Requirements

Visa requirements vary based on several factors, including:

  • Country of Citizenship: Your nationality plays a significant role in determining the visa you need.
  • Purpose of Visit: The reason for your travel influences the type of visa required.
  • Duration of Stay: Some countries offer visa-free entry for short stays, while longer visits may require a visa.
  • Reciprocity: Countries may impose visa requirements based on the policies of other nations.

Visa Waiver Programs

Many countries participate in visa waiver programs that allow citizens of certain nations to travel without a visa for short periods. For example, the Schengen Area in Europe allows travelers from specific countries to enter without a visa for up to 90 days.

How to Check Visa Requirements

To determine the visa requirements for your destination, follow these steps:

  • Visit Official Government Websites: Check the embassy or consulate website of the country you plan to visit.
  • Use Visa Information Websites: Websites like IATA or VisaHQ provide comprehensive information on visa requirements.
  • Consult Travel Agents: Travel agents can provide up-to-date information and assistance with the application process.

Common Visa Application Process

While the application process may vary by country, here are common steps involved:

  • Gather Required Documents: This may include a passport, photographs, proof of travel, and financial statements.
  • Complete Application Form: Fill out the visa application form accurately.
  • Pay Fees: Visa applications typically require a fee, which can vary significantly.
  • Submit Application: Submit your application at the embassy, consulate, or online, depending on the country.
  • Attend Interviews: Some countries may require an interview as part of the process.

Tips for a Successful Visa Application

To increase your chances of a successful visa application, consider the following tips:

  • Apply Early: Submit your application well in advance of your travel date.
  • Be Honest: Provide truthful information on your application.
  • Follow Instructions: Adhere to the specific guidelines provided by the embassy or consulate.
  • Prepare for Interviews: Be ready to explain your travel plans and purpose clearly.
